Transaction 5895243a71991a42692abd713a95f80c38cbb6e1743a00e865c66fc34e173376
1 Input
1 Output
-
5895243a71991a42692abd713a95f80c38cbb6e1743a00e865c66fc34e173376:0
- value
- 38184
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dba90976b5ae13d73b82a9cfae5285ad23ca1c9c OP_EQUAL
- address
- 3MiUQSznK4RZgpX96mAoQNrNSxKq7vvvEB